Family friendly things to do in Riga (and vicinity)
Families visiting the greater Riga area will find a wealth of activities that cater to all ages. Begin your adventure at the stunning Riga Zoo, home to over 400 species of animals, where children can marvel at the exotic creatures and enjoy the interactive exhibits. Just a short drive away, the Jurmala Beach offers a sandy retreat that’s perfect for building sandcastles and splashing in the sea, while its promenade is lined with family-friendly cafes and ice cream stalls. For a touch of history, visit the Ethnographic Open-Air Museum, where kids can explore traditional Latvian farmsteads and participate in seasonal workshops that bring culture to life. The Adventure Park in Mežaparks is not to be missed, featuring treetop climbing courses that will have the whole family soaring through the trees. Finally, a leisurely stroll through the charming streets of Old Riga allows for exploration of its medieval architecture and vibrant markets, where you can sample local delicacies.
